  1. A teen is home safe after disappearing nearly a week ago fifteen miles from Tulsa. The 16-year-old unexpectedly left his family's house just after 7:00 a.m. on Friday. According to the police, the situation did not rise to the level of an amber alert, but they did receive help from the community in their search. (News On 6)
  2. A 24-year-old Tulsa firefighter and father is battling cancer with the help of his community. Harrison Moseby discovered a marble-sized lump near his shoulders and was diagnosed with epithelioid sarcoma, which is a rare form of soft tissue cancer.   3. A woman narrowly escaped a fire at a north Tulsa apartment Friday morning. Firefighters arrived on the scene just after 1:00 a.m. to help the woman out. No one else was in the building at the time of the fire. (KOKI FOX 23 TULSA)
